How Our Truck-Mounted Water Extraction Service Works
Our team follows a rigorous process to ensure a thorough extraction, reducing the risk of secondary damage to your property. We’ll assess the damage and develop a customized plan to get your home or business back to normal. Here’s a breakdown of our process:
Step 1: Initial Assessment
Our certified technicians will arrive at your property to assess the water damage and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ry the area. We’ll use thermal imaging cameras and moisture meters to detect hidden water damage. This step typically takes 60 minutes to an hour,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using our Truck-Mounted Water Extraction equipment we’ll extract the water from your property, reducing the risk of secondary damage. This step can take anywhere from 2-5 hours, depending on the amount of water and the size of the affected area.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ians will set up industrial drying equipment to speed up the drying process. We’ll also use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air. This step can take anywhere from 2-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is completely dry and free of any remaining water damage. We’ll also cl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ent any potential health risks.

Truck-Mounted Water Extraction Cost In Shoshone, ID
The cost of Truck-Mounted Water Extraction in Shoshone, ID,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ates to ensure you understand the costs involved. Here’s a breakdown of the typical price range for our services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ment | $100 – $300 | Severity of the damage and size of the affected area. |
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water and size of the affected area.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of the damage and size of the affected area. |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 – $500 | Severity of the damage and size of the affected area. |
